The Chinese Sky During the Han: Constellating Stars and Society (Sinica Leidensia) by Xiaochun Sun, Jacob Kistemaker
English | February 1, 1997 | ISBN: 9004107371 | True PDF | 272 pages | 52.98 MB

Presents the first adequate picture of the Chinese sky of 2000 years ago. Investigating the 283 constellations, it reveals that the sky as a mirror of human society was based on the philosophy and cosmology of Han times.
